The primary function of welding ground cables is to provide a low-resistance path to direct current safely back to the welding machine. This is crucial for minimizing electric shock risks and preventing equipment damage. In China, where industrial activities are booming, having high-quality welding ground cables is paramount.

Welding ground cables come in various types, each suited for different applications. In China, several types are prevalent, including copper and aluminum-welded cables. Copper cables are favored for their excellent conductivity and flexibility, whereas aluminum cables are lightweight and often more economical.
When selecting a welding ground cable, it is crucial to consider factors such as the cable length, diameter, and material. Copper cables, despite being more expensive, often provide superior performance in high-temperature environments. Aluminum cables, while cost-effective, may require more attention regarding maintenance to ensure longevity. The performance of welding ground cables is influenced by several characteristics, including conductivity, flexibility, and temperature rating. The conductivity of the cable directly affects its resistance, which can impact the overall efficiency of the welding process. China Welding Ground Cable is typically designed to operate under high loads, ensuring that the welding process remains uninterrupted.
Welding ground cables must withstand varying temperatures, particularly in industrial environments. Cables with high-temperature ratings are essential for processes such as arc welding, where heat exposure is significant. Additionally, a flexible cable can enhance usability, allowing welders to maneuver easily without risking damage to the cable.
